Production Capacity

 

One of the first aspects to consider when choosing a fly ash brick making machine is its production capacity. The output of these machines can vary significantly, ranging from small-scale units producing a few thousand bricks per day to large industrial setups capable of manufacturing tens of thousands of bricks daily.

 

To determine the ideal production capacity for your needs, consider the following:

 

1. Market demand: Assess the current and projected demand for fly ash bricks in your target market.
2. Available resources: Evaluate your access to raw materials, labor, and storage facilities.
3. Investment budget: Higher capacity machines generally come with a higher price tag.
4. Growth plans: Factor in your business expansion plans to avoid outgrowing your equipment too quickly.

Automation Level

 

The level of automation in a fly ash brick making machine can significantly impact its efficiency, labor requirements, and overall productivity. Modern machines often incorporate advanced automation features that streamline various stages of the production process.

 

Consider the following automation aspects:

 

1. Material feeding: Automated systems for precise measurement and mixing of raw materials.
2. Molding and pressing: Hydraulic or mechanical pressing mechanisms for consistent brick formation.
3. Brick handling: Automated conveyor systems for transferring bricks to curing areas.
4. Quality control: Sensors and monitoring systems to ensure consistent brick quality.

Raw Material Compatibility

 

While fly ash is the primary component in fly ash bricks, these bricks often incorporate other materials such as cement, sand, and lime. The ideal fly ash brick making machine should be compatible with a range of raw material compositions to ensure flexibility in production.

 

Consider machines that can handle:

 

1. Various fly ash grades and sources
2. Different cement types and proportions
3. Alternative binding materials like gypsum or lime
4. Additives for enhancing brick properties

 

Ensuring your chosen machine can work with a variety of raw materials will give you greater control over brick quality and production costs.

Safety Features

 

Ensuring the safety of operators and workers should be a top priority when selecting a fly ash brick making machine. Look for machines that incorporate robust safety features and comply with relevant industry standards.

Key safety considerations include:

 

1. Emergency stop buttons and safety interlocks
2. Proper guarding of moving parts and pinch points
3. Dust suppression systems to minimize airborne particles
4. Noise reduction measures for operator comfort
